About

If you are looking for a three bedroom apartment with a home office in the heart of the West Village, look no further than 165 Perry Street, a former Maraschino Cherry warehouse, on a cobblestoned street right next to the Hudson River Park. Apt. 2A in this elevator loft building is a corner unit with 11'9"ceilings, a huge living space, three bedrooms, an office, two bathrooms, and its own washer/dryer.

Picture a romantic comedy set in New York City: The heroine invariably lives in a cozy walk-up on a cobblestone street in a neighborhood with cute boutiques and trendy cafes on every corner. This movie is set in the West Village. In reality, the West Village is just as picturesque: The neighborhood is tucked between Greenwich Village and the Hudson River and is one of the quietest and most sophisticated pockets of Downtown Manhattan. Primarily residential, with a distinct lack of office buildings, the leafy, off-the-grid streets are peaceful during the day but get livelier at night. That's when well-heeled residents, fashionistas, and literati can all be found mingling over oysters at the area's many low-lit cocktail bars.
